Dodie Thayer Large Lettuce Ware Pottery Tureen and Underdish, Dated 1973

About the Item

Dodie Thayer Large Lettuce Ware Pottery Tureen and Underdish, Dated 1973 A naturalistically modelled large trompe l'oeil pottery lettuce ware leaf soup tureen and underdish with cover. Dimensions: 9½ high × 16 inches diameter. Marks: Incised signature and date to underside of tureen ‘Dodie Thayer Au Bon Gout Palm Beach April '73’ and to plate ‘Dodie Thayer Au Bon Gout Palm Beach’ with pineapple mark. (Au Bon Gout, a boutique in Palm Beach, sold her wares. Owning a complete set of Dodie Thayer lettuce ware was a status symbol for Palm Beach’s affluent. It didn’t matter how famous or wealthy a client was, the waiting list could be months or sometimes years for finished pieces.) Reference: Doris DuBois Thayer Hawthorn, better known as Dodie, began modestly creating lettuce leaf designs in her home workshop in the early 1960s. “I wanted to do something creative, and I liked working with my hands, so I took up ceramics.” Quoted in Marian King, The Greening of Tableware, Palm Beach Daily News Throughout her career the unmistakable green glaze of Dodie Thayer’s wares attracted the attention of some of the greatest American socialites of the 20th century, including: the Duchess of Windsor. C.Z Guest (sold by her daughter Cornelia Guest, at Sotheby’s New York, October 17, 2015, lots 500-508, for $112,875), Jacqueline Kennedy Onassis, Mary Sayles Booker Braga, and Barbara and Frank Sinatra.
